在C#代碼中應用Log4Net系列教程(附源代碼)


Log4Net應該可以說是DotNet中最流行的開源日志組件了。以前需要苦逼寫的日志類,在Log4Net中簡單地配置一下就搞定了。沒用過Log4Net,真心不知道原來日志組件也可以做得這么靈活,當然這系列的教程講的是Log4Net的應用。學習完這系列的教程,你可以實現如下圖一樣整潔、醒目的日志文件。教程中的每一篇文章都有可以運行的例子,並且教程里面的例子基本上都是典型的應用,你可以直接拿來用。我整理了一個Log4Net的配置文件Log4Net.config和一個日志幫助類LogHelper,你可以直接拷到你的項目中,然后就可以直接用了,什么都不用自己寫。

        關於教程的介紹第一、第二篇教程主要是給初學者看的,第三篇教程主要詳細地講了如何配置Log4Net,如果你對Log4Net已經有了一定程度了解,可以直接看第三篇。第四篇主要講的是,如何捕捉程序里面的每一個異常,並記錄到日志文件中。

 

目錄

 在C#代碼中應用Log4Net(一)簡單使用Log4Net

主要講解了如何引用Log4Net.DLL,並簡單地在App.config中進行Log4Net的配置,這一章主要是讓大家盡快將Log4Net用起來。

在C#代碼中應用Log4Net(二)典型的使用方式

主要是給了一個已經寫好了的Log4Net配置文件和一個日志幫助類,讓你直接體驗到Log4Net強大的日志記錄功能。

在C#代碼中應用Log4Net(三)Log4Net中配置文件的解釋

簡單地講了Log4Net怎么進行配置

在C#代碼中應用Log4Net(四)在Winform和Web中捕獲全局異常

在C#代碼中應用Log4Net(五)將Log4Net正確地封裝在自己的類庫中並進行調用

 

image


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M